The big star represent the Communist Party. The four smaller stars represent the peasants, workers, middle class, and loyal capitalists all looking to the Party for guidance.

Stars on the Chinese flag?

There are five stars on the Chinese flag. The large star represents the Communist Party of China, while the four smaller stars symbolize the four social classes: the working class, the peasantry, the urban petty bourgeoisie, and the national bourgeoisie.

What are colors of the Chinese flag?

The flag of China is red. In the top left corner is a large yellow star surrounded by 4 smaller stars that encircle the larger star to the right. All the stars are yellow.The Chinese flag is red with a large yellow five-pointed star and four smaller yellow five-pointed stars (arranged in a vertical arc toward the middle of the flag) in the upper hoist-side corner
